Limiting Turnovers
In past versions I've noticed two things:
CPU QBs need to have their cone turned off or the AI 'reads the quarterbacks eyes' and picks them off too often...
This is done by creating a CPU player profile and using a second controller to implement that...after the toss, simply switch the CPU controller to the middle and proceed...a second benefit is being able to change the default in / out sub slider, so backups play a realistic number of snaps...
Fumbles can be reduced (somewhat) by:
Raising RBA slightly and lowering TCK to about half of default...
Might work again this year, might not...
But it's probably a good place to start...
